Brief Description:

The Alabama and Northwest Florida FSDO along with the FAA Safety Team will provide information concerning the new alternative pilot physical examinttion and education requirements referred to as Basic Med.  The second part of the program there will be local Designated Pilot Examiners on hand to discuss issues being found during check rides and to field questions from the attendeesThe Transportation and Security Administration (TSA) will also be on hand to discuss airport security and CFI issues.
